Purpose: We are seeking a competent, safety-conscious, and highly reliable Truck Driver to join our Fleet Operations team. The successful candidate will play a critical role in supporting transportation and supply chain activities by ensuring the safe, timely, and efficient movement of goods while maintaining the highest standards of road safety, customer service, and professional conduct. This position is ideal for an individual with proven experience in commercial driving, strong knowledge of traffic regulations, and a commitment to operational excellence. Duties and Responsibilities: - Achieving on-time delivery rate by adhering to scheduled routes and delivery windows.
- Maintaining a clean driving record with zero at-fault accidents or traffic violations by following all traffic laws and safety regulations.
- Improving fuel efficiency through optimal driving practices such as reducing idling, maintaining steady speeds and following recommended maintenance schedules.
- Ensuring vehicles are kept in top good condition by performing pre-trip and post-trip inspections, reporting issues promptly, and adhering to preventive maintenance schedules.
- Maintaining a high-level of customer satisfaction by delivering goods in perfect condition, providing courteous service and addressing any customer concerns promptly.
- Maintaining compliance with traffic laws to ensure safe driving and avoid express penalties.
- Ensuring accuracy in all documentations needed in transportation, such as logs, delivery notes, by double checking entries and following standard procedures.
- Optimize routes to reduce travel time and fuel costs by using navigation tools and staying informed of traffic conditions.
- Ensure that all goods are properly loaded and secured to prevent damage during transit, following all load securement regulations.
- Uphold a high standard of professional conduct, including punctuality, timely communication, appearance, representing the company positively.
- Demonstrate adaptability and flexibility by effectively handling route changes, delivery adjustments and unexpected challenges while maintaining delivery schedules.
- Handling emergencies, such as breakdowns, accidents and weather conditions by maintaining an emergency kit, emergency procedures, and keeping communication lines open at all times.
- Maintain physical and mental fitness to meet the demands of long-distance driving.

Knowledge/Qualifications and Experience - Minimum of Ordinary Level Education Certificate.
- Certificate in Defensive Driving and training in road safety.
- Must hold a valid driving license with Class C1, CE, C.
- Minimum of three (3) yearsâ driving experience in a multi-cultural environment.
- Fluency in spoken and written English plus the local languages is a plus.
- Sound knowledge of traffic laws and regulations.
- Proven experience working in production, logistics, manufacturing or operations environment.
- Ability to work well under pressure and meet tight deadlines in a fast-paced environment.
- Sound knowledge of Ugandan traffic laws, road transport regulations, and safe driving practices.
